.elementor-1885 .elementor-element.elementor-element-f735fe2{--display:flex;--flex-direction:column;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:center;--align-items:center;}.elementor-1885 .elementor-element.elementor-element-f735fe2.e-con{--align-self:center;}@media(min-width:768px){.elementor-1885 .elementor-element.elementor-element-f735fe2{--content-width:1400px;}}/* Start custom CSS for container, class: .elementor-element-f735fe2 */.template-finder {
    width: 100%;
    display: flex;
    justify-content: center;
    position: fixed;
    bottom: 34%;
    left: 0;
    transition: 0.5s ease-in-out;
}

.template-finder.template-finder-active {
    bottom: 10px;
}

@media only screen and (min-width: 375px) {
    .template-finder-active .elementor-widget-Mirai-Finder > .elementor-widget-container {
        padding: 1em;
        backdrop-filter: blur(10px);
        border: 2px solid var(--e-global-color-secondary);
        border-radius: 5px;
    }
}/* End custom CSS */